DOUG TATUM Bio

Name: DOUG TATUM

 

Airshift: 2p-7p Monday-Friday

 

Email: dtatum@rock108.com

 

Hometown: Harrisonville, MO

 

Favorite bands on Rock 108: I'm the idiot with a Motley Crue tattoo.  And to answer your question: No, I was not drunk when I got it, and no, I do not regret it, or ever will.  My brother had a lot of influence on me as a kid, as evident in the Tatum family video of myself lip-synching every word to "Girls, Girls, Girls" when I was three years old...That all took place before stuff like that became known as "child abuse."

 

I'm old school, but I dig on newer bands like Buckcherry and Shinedown, and heavier stuff from Slipknot, Zombie and Mudvayne.

 

First record you owned: My brother always used to give me cassette singles from 80s thrash metal bands.  But I guess the first CD I ever bought on my own was Motley Crue's 1994 self-titled album, the one with John Corabi on lead vocals.  I ordered it through BMG's "12 CDs for a cent" promotion.  I don't think I ever paid the bastards their penny.  I was 10 years old.

 

Foods you crave: I'll eat anything.  (That's an innuendo, ladies!)

 

Moment you knew you wanted to be in radio: When I tried to start a band with my friend back home and realized I had no talent, so I decided to play other people's music instead.

 

Favorite TV shows: Family Guy, Metalocalypse, Robot Chicken...Pretty much anything on Adult Swim.  SouthPark destroys, as well.

 

Favorite guilty pleasure artist/band: I have quite a few, actually.  My taste in music may surprise you.  I wouldn't call it a guilty pleasure, but I really dig Jimi Hendrix.  If I had to name one band that would incite riotous laughter, it would be Blondie.

 

Favorite Sport: OAKLAND RAIDERS FOOTBALL

 

Best concert: It's a tie between Motley Crue in Kansas City in 2005 or Crue-Fest in St. Louis in 2008.  I'm pretty sure my brother and I still have warrants out for our arrest in St. Louis.  Alcohol may have been a factor...And warlocks.

 

Jobs before radio: I used to work with my dad and brother hauling milk when I was younger.  I also used to pump gas at a full-service station in high school, which fueled (no pun intended) illegal extra-curricular activities back home.

 

Biggest pet peeve: People who speak text message abbreviations during verbal conversations.

 

Three artists that are currently rockin' your CD/mp3 player: I don't even own an MP3 player.  I'd much rather buy the CD than download anything for free.  Motley Crue is always a given.  Sevendust is also usually close by, as well as Slayer, Pantera or Megadeth.

 

Favorite guy movie: Anything with blood and gore...and boobs.  I'm not picky when I have those three in a movie.

 

Song or album that changed your life: Sevendust's Seasons.  I wish I could elaborate on why, but I just remember listening to that CD over and over again when it came out.  Motley Crue will always be my favorite band, but Sevendust were the first band that I felt were "mine."

 

Favorite rock hottie: She doesn't sing rock and roll, but Taylor Swift is just stupid, crazy hot.

 

If you were in a rock band you would be the: Groupie Scout/Cocaine Peddler

 

Final words of wisdom/advice: Is this where I quote a lyric from one of my favorite songs?  I got nothin'..."Wisdom" and "Advice" were never really in the Tatum gene pool, which probably explains how I got to where I am today.
